Colon polyps are small growths on the interior wall of the colon, some of which may become cancerous. Adenomas, or precancerous polyps, take about ten years to change from a polyp to a cancerous tumor. [Pg.851]

Warning associated with the administration of estrogen include an increased risk of endometrial cancer, gallbladder disease, hypertension, hepatic adenoma (a benign tumor of the liver), cardiovascular disease, increased risk of thromboembolic disease and hypercalcemia in those with breast cancer and bone metastases. [Pg.549]

An increased incidence of renal tumors (7 out of 25 combined adenomas and carcinomas) was observed in male Swiss mice fed 0.1% basic lead acetate in the diet for 2 years (Van Esch and Kroes 1969). No renal tumors were found in the control animals. One female in the 1.0% treatment group had a renal tumor. The authors attributed the low tumor incidence in the 1.0% group to early mortality. There may be similar incidences of tumors in aging people, but the real prevalence of tumors in human populations is uncertain. In the United States, where autopsies are uncommon, over one-third reveal previously undiagnosed cancers when they are conducted (Silverberg, 1984). Persons with familial adenomatous polyposis are at 105,106 increased risk for adenomas and cancers of the small and large intestines. In the small intestine, these lesions occur mainly around the Ampulla of Vater, where their distribution parallels mucosal exposure to bile. [Pg.51]

Although several epidemiological studies have suggested a positive association between dichlorvos exposure and cancer, conclusions are limited because all have involved small study groups and exposure to several agents. In animal studies chronic gavage administration of dichlorvos caused a dose-related increase in papillomas of the forestomach in mice and a dose-related increase in mononuclear-cell leukemia and an increased incidence of pancreatic acinar cell adenomas in male rats. The lARC has determined that there is sufficient evidence for the carcinogenicity of DDVP in experimental animals and inadequate evidence in humans. ... [Pg.240]

No excess of cancer was reported in two follow-up smdies of affected individuals in Turkey about 20-30 years after consumption of contaminated grain had ceased. " In mice, liver tumors were observed after exposure to HCB at 12-24mg/kg/day in the diet, but not at 6mg/kg/day. Hepatomas, hepatocellular carcinomas, bile duct adenomas, and renal cell adenomas were observed in rats after dietary administration." Liver tumors were also observed in 100% of surviving females and 16% of males after dietary administration to rats for 90 weeks. In another study, increased incidence of parathyroid adenomas and adrenal pheochromocytomas were observed in male and female rats and liver neoplastic nodules in females of the Ei generation in a two-generation feeding study. [Pg.370]
